HC refuses pre-arrest bail to woman who fraudulently took over borrower's flat in Panvel

MUMBAI: The Bombay High Court on Friday denied anticipatory bail to a Panvel-based woman accused of fraudulently transferring ownership of another woman's flat into her own name under the guise of advancing a loan. Justice Amit Borkar, while rejecting the plea of Savita Dashrath Babar, observed that the case involved "misuse of confidence and abuse of legal instruments to dispossess a woman of her property." Navi Mumbai Cyber Fraud: 62-Year-Old Man Loses ₹73.72 Lakh In Gold Trading Scam After Meeting Woman ...

Navi Mumbai: A 62-year-old resident of Navi Mumbai has reportedly fallen victim to a cyber fraud, losing Rs 73.72 lakh after being lured into a gold trading scheme by a woman he met on a dating application, according to police sources on Monday. The victim, who resides in the New Panvel area, was contacted by a woman identifying herself as Zia between March and May 2024, as reported by the news agency PTI. Elderly Man Loses 73 Lakh After Meeting Woman On Dating App

Thane: An elderly person in Maharashtra was duped of Rs 73 lakh by a woman whom he met on a dating site. The woman enticed the man to invest the money in a gold trading scheme through an application while promising good returns. The 62-year-old resident of New Panvel area in Navi Mumbai and the woman were in touch through the dating app between March and May of 2024.
